  1. Save Early

Chicago home buyers should start by considering what they can afford. Keep in mind that low down payments come with a bit of risk.

You can search for an affordability calculator that can help you come up with a down payment. If your down payment is less than 20%, you will need private mortgage insurance (PMI).

  1. Get Pre-Approved

It’s in the best interest of any first-time home buyer to get pre-approved through a professional lender.

A lender can go through your finances, credit, savings, and debt-to-income ratio in about an hour. They will then provide you with a pre-approval letter based on their findings.

You can show a broker this letter to prove what you can afford. Generally, this makes the home buying process quicker.

If your credit score is not great, a lender may recommend getting your score up before buying a home.

  1. Visit Open Houses

Open houses are a great way to visualize your life in different types of homes. Take notes, pictures, or whatever you need to compare your options and reflect on the ones you liked and why.

Visiting an open house is also a great way to have any of your questions answered. Listing agents are knowledgeable on every aspect of the home you are considering.
